  • Great video and good choice of music. I've done small patches of fresh ice in Alberta and Vermont...and the velvety smoothness is the best. Some comments express fearful danger, but that ice was way thick enough (it can flex quite a bit, too). But, you do gulp a few times when it makes that cracking sound and paralyzes you in place. Also, always good to carry two sharp screwdrivers to claw away from wet, slippery, broken ice.
